Hey everyone. You guys might be wondering why I didn’t entitle this “Young Meerkat with Parents”. Well, according to National Geographic, meerkats work in larger family units than just a mother, father, and their young. In the meerkat community, some stand on lookout while others rest, and then they swap off in shifts, and so the young will not always be taken care of by the same adults. Pretty cool!
